What should be included in a fire safety plan?

A fire safety plan is essential for ensuring the safety of individuals in a building during emergency situations. It should include an evacuation strategy, which outlines clearly marked escape routes and procedures for individuals to follow in the event of a fire. This ensures that everyone knows how to exit the building safely and quickly. Additionally, emergency contacts should be part of the plan to inform first responders and facilitate quick communication during an emergency. Having this information readily available can significantly improve response times and overall safety during a fire incident.

Including other options, such as a list of decorative items, personnel work shifts, or a history of past incidents, does not directly contribute to an effective fire safety strategy. While these elements may provide some context about the environment or past occurrences, they do not play a critical role in guiding individuals through emergency responses or ensuring their safety during a fire.
